Understanding Bookmakers in India
A bookmaker is an individual or organization that accepts and pays off bets on sporting events. They operate by setting odds, collecting bets, and paying out winnings. In India, the online betting scene has seen explosive growth, driven by the increasing popularity of sports like cricket, football, and kabaddi.
The Legality of Online Betting in India
The legal framework surrounding online betting in India is complex and often confusing. The Public Gaming Act of 1867 is the primary legislation concerning gambling in India. However, it does not specifically address online betting, leading to various interpretations. As a result, many states have adopted their regulations, creating a patchwork of legality across the country.
While some states have legalized certain forms of gambling, others strictly prohibit it. States like Sikkim and Goa have established a regulated environment for gambling activities, while others, such as Maharashtra, have stringent laws against it. This ambiguity leads many Indians to engage with international bookmakers that operate outside Indian jurisdiction.

Types of Bets Offered by Bookmakers
Understanding the different types of bets can significantly enhance the betting experience. Each type comes with its unique set of rules and strategies.
Match Betting
Match betting is the most straightforward form of betting. Bettors predict the outcome of a match, choosing either the home team, the away team, or a draw. This type of bet is popular among beginners due to its simplicity.
Over/Under Bets
Over/under betting involves predicting whether the total score will be over or under a predetermined figure set by the bookmaker. This type of bet adds an exciting dimension to the watching experience, as bettors can engage with the game more actively.
Prop Bets
Proposition bets, or prop bets, are wagers made on specific events within a game, such as which player will score first or the number of yellow cards issued. These bets are particularly popular in cricket and football, as they allow bettors to leverage their knowledge of the game.
